Summary

In this edition of the Arrowhead Pride Editor's Show–Pete and John update you on the Arrowhead Pride podcast network offseason plan. Eric Bieniemy has gone through another head coaching cycle without a job and his contract is up with the Chiefs. There are a few other Chiefs news and notes to discuss before we wrap things up with another look at the Chiefs' big-name players in all likelihood heading into free agency.
